  • Abstract
    The authors measured changes in the average degree of polymerization and those in the color of insulating paper. It was found that changes in the average degree of polymerization of insulating paper were closely correlated with color difference changes. This result suggests that the average degree of polymerization of the insulating paper may be estimated by colorimetry. Furthermore, the method may be applied to the insulation diagnosis of oil impregnated transformers
